Embarking on a Graduate Certificate in Building Surveying in Gisborne is an excellent opportunity for those seeking to enhance their qualifications in the building and construction industry. In Gisborne, students can take advantage of top training providers such as Victoria University, UniSA, and Western Sydney University, all of which offer the course through flexible online delivery. Gaining this qualification not only broadens your knowledge base but also prepares you for various rewarding roles in the industry.

Upon completion, successful graduates may pursue careers as a Building Surveyor, a vital role responsible for ensuring construction projects comply with building regulations, or as a Building Inspector, whose job it is to assess buildings for quality and safety. Additionally, graduates may find positions as a Construction Surveyor, focusing on measuring and mapping land for construction projects. These roles are integral to the continuous development and safety of the building landscape in and around Gisborne, 3437 Australia.
